How can I protect my ankles from sports injuries? A. Despite wearing well- designed footwear, you still can sprain an ankle. Studies by independent research groups and the NCAA have shown that ankle injuries account for 11 to 33 percent of injuries during sportsactivities. Tennis had the lowest documented occurrence, while basketball and volleyball reported some of the highest rates of ankle injuries. Sprains can be caused byabrupt changes in direction, uneven terrain, attemptsto avoid obstacles or even just casually maneuvering around a bench. There are several precautions to help reduce the chances of ankle injuries. Always warm up before attempting quick and abrupt move- ments. Often people think only the big muscle groups — quadriceps, hamstrings, low back,etc. -— need warming up. But smaller muscle groups — suchas the lower leg — must also be prepared. Try repeatedly tapping your foot on the floor with toes forward, alternately turned in and turned out to warm up the anteriortibialis. Write the alphabet in big cursive strokes with each foot to use all the musclesin the lower leg and increase blood flow. A basic calf stretch is achieved bystepping one foot atleast 3 fect behind you and pressing your heel downward. Lateral-motion training on a slide board helps prepare the ankles for more intense motion. Using less than competitive speed, simulate the movements you will use to prepare the neuromuscular interactionsthat will produce sudden changesin direction.
